When it comes to constructing robust and durable infrastructures, earth compaction is an essential process. This step ensures the stability and integrity of foundations, roads, and other crucial elements. For heavy-duty applications, where sheer power and efficiency are paramount, vibratory compactors equipped with massive drums reign supreme. These specialized rollers exert intense pressure on the terrain, effectively densifying the material to achieve optimal compaction levels.

The operation of a heavy-duty drum roller involves oscillations transmitted through the rotating drum. These impacts work to eliminate air pockets and gaps within the ground, resulting in a more solid foundation. Construction crews can modify various factors such as drum weight, speed, and pass frequency to tailor the compaction process to specific site conditions.

Optimizing Soil Compaction with Smooth Drum Rollers

Smooth drum rollers are essential tools for achieving optimal soil compaction in various construction and engineering projects. These rollers utilize a compact steel drum to transfer uniform pressure across the soil surface, densifying its particles and improving its structural integrity.

The smooth drum design allows for consistent compaction of soft soils, minimizing air voids and creating a stable subgrade for construction activities.

By precisely operating smooth drum rollers, contractors can attain desired soil densities, which are crucial for the long-term performance of pavements, foundations, and other structures.

Proper upkeep of these rollers is paramount to ensure their efficiency. Regular checkups should comprise tire pressure, drum alignment, and overall structural integrity.

Essential Role of a Drum Compactor in Foundation Building

A solid foundation is paramount to the strength of any building. This fundamental stage of construction heavily on proper soil compaction, a task best executed with a drum compactor.

A drum compactor effectively densifies the soil, creating a stable surface for laying the foundation. This process minimizes voids and gaps within the soil, enhancing its bearing capacity and preventing future settling or shifting of the building. Without proper compaction, foundations can become weak, leading to costly repairs and potential structural damage down the line.
